Based on the latest financial reports, Lincoln Mining Corp (LMG) holds total assets worth CA$1.52 Million CAD (≈ $1.10 Million USD) as of September 2025. Total assets represent everything the company owns and controls, combining both current assets—like cash and cash equivalents, accounts receivable, and inventories—and non-current assets such as property, plant, equipment (PP&E), intangible assets, and long-term investments.

About

Lincoln Gold Mining Inc. engages in the exploration and development of precious metals in the United States. The company explores for gold deposits.
